Hi
I need your help. Currently we have TM1 9.5.2 running in one server with two Xeon processors, each one with four cores and 48 GB of memory. We are migrating to a new server with 4 Xeon processors, each one with 6 cores and 80 GB of memory. Is it necessary to do any additional configuration in TM1 in order that it recognize the new settings? Or TM1 recognizes them automatically?

TM1 will automatically use all resources available on the server.

The only manual change you can (optionally) make is if you are using the MaximumCubeLoadThreads parameter in your tm1s.cfg, then you will be able to increase it on the new server.
